Jitter Analysis
Developers should learn jitter analysis when working on real-time systems such as VoIP, video conferencing, online gaming, or financial trading platforms, where consistent timing is essential for quality and functionality

Throughput Analysis
Developers should learn throughput analysis when designing, testing, or scaling high-performance systems such as web servers, databases, or distributed applications to ensure they can handle expected loads without degradation
